If we wanted to determine if my psyc210 class performed significantly better than another section on a stats knowledge test, we would use:
If you wanted to determine if your PSYC210 class performed significantly better than another section on a stats knowledge test, you would use a hypothesis test, specifically a two-sample t-test.
A hypothesis test is a statistical method used to determine whether there is a significant difference between two groups or populations based on their observed data. In this case, you would compare the mean score of your PSYC210 class on the stats knowledge test with the mean score of the other section using a two-sample t-test. The null hypothesis would be that there is no significant difference between the means of the two sections, and the alternative hypothesis would be that there is a significant difference.

cos^2x sin^4x lowering powers
The simplified expression of cos^2x sin^4x is cos^2x - 2cos^4x + cos^6x.
The expression cos^2x sin^4x can be simplified by using the trigonometric identity that states sin^2x + cos^2x = 1.
We can rewrite cos^2x sin^4x as cos^2x (sin^2x)^2. Then, using the trigonometric identity sin^2x + cos^2x = 1, we can substitute (1 - cos^2x) for sin^2x.
This gives us cos^2x (1 - cos^2x)^2, which can be expanded using the binomial theorem to give cos^2x (1 - 2cos^2x + cos^4x).
Finally, we can simplify this expression further by distributing the cos^2x term and collecting like terms to get cos^2x - 2cos^4x + cos^6x.
Therefore, the simplified expression of cos^2x sin^4x is cos^2x - 2cos^4x + cos^6x.

A drama club earns $1040 from a production. A total of 64 adult tickets and 132 student tickets were sold. An adult ticket costs twice the price of a student ticket. What is the price of each type of ticket?
Let's call the price of an adult ticket as A and the price a student ticket as S. From the first two sentences "A drama club earns $1040 from a production. A total of 64 adult tickets and 132 student tickets were sold." we know that the total amount earned was $1040, and this value was reached by selling 64 adult tickets and 132 student tickets. The amount earned selling adult tickets is given by the product between the unitary price of an adult ticket and the amount of adult tickets sold. The same logic goes to the amount earned selling student tickets. We know that the sum of those two quantities adds up to $1040, therefore, we have the following equation.
\(64A+132S=1040\)From the other sentence, "An adult ticket costs twice the price of a student ticket. " we get a new relationship between A and S. A is equal to 2S.
\(A=2S\)Now we have a system with two variables and two equations. If we substitute the second equation on the first one we get a new equation only for S.
\(\begin{cases}64A+132S=1040 \\ A=2S\end{cases}\Rightarrow64(2S)+132S=1040\)Solving this equation for S, we have
\(\begin{gathered} 64(2S)+132S=1040 \\ 128S+132S=1040 \\ (128+132)S=1040 \\ 260S=1040 \\ S=\frac{1040}{260} \\ S=4 \end{gathered}\)The student ticket price is $4.
Using this value for S, we can substitute in one of the equations to find the value for A.
\(\begin{cases}A=2S \\ S=4\end{cases}\Rightarrow A=2(4)=8\)The price of the adult ticket is $8.

Find the equation of the exponential function represented by the table below: above^^^^
Answer:
Step-by-step explanation:
We will use 2 coordinates from the table along with the standard form for an exponential function to write the equation that models that data. The standard form for an exponential function is
\(y=a(b)^x\) where x and y are coordinates from the table, a is the initial value, and b is the growth/decay rate. I will use the first 2 coordinates from the table: (0, 3) and (1, 1.5)
Solving first for a:
\(3=a(b)^0\). Sine anything in the world raised to a power of 0 is 1, we can determine that
a = 3. Using that value along with the x and y from the second coordinate I chose, I can then solve for b:
\(1.5=3(b)^1\). Since b to the first is just b:
1.5 = 3b so
b = .5
Filling in our model:
\(y=3(\frac{1}{2})^x\)
Since the value for b is greater than 0 but less than 1 (in other words a fraction smaller than 1), this table represents a decay function.
a person eating at a cafeteria must choose 3 of 19 vegetable on offer. calculate the number of elements in the sample space for this experiment
The number of elements in the sample space for this experiment is 969.
If a person eating at a cafeteria must choose 3 of 19 vegetables on offer, we can calculate the number of elements in the sample space, or the total number of possible outcomes, using the formula for combinations:
nCr = n! / [r!(n - r)!]
where n is the total number of items in the set and r is the number of items being chosen.
In this case, we have 19 vegetables and we want to choose 3 of them, so we can plug in n = 19 and r = 3:
19C3 = 19! / [3!(19 - 3)!]
= 19! / (3!)(16!)
= 969
Therefore, there are 969 possible combinations of 3 vegetables that a person can choose from a selection of 19 vegetables.
